Responsibilities

Core Duties:

  • Clinic Management from Front Office to Clinical Operations
  • Monitoring and Management of KPIs or OKRs
  • Strategic Plan Implementation for Clinical Growth, Hiring, and Retention
  • Reviewing patient medical history
  • Diagnosing patients by observing their movements and listening to their concerns
  • Developing individualized treatment plans for patients
  • Outlining clear goals for patients and the expected outcomes of the plan
  • Using exercises, stretching, equipment, and hands-on manual therapy to manage patients’ pain, increase mobility, and prevent further pain and injury
  • Recording patient progress and modifying the plan of care as needed
  • Educating patients and family members about the recovery process associated with physical therapy

Qualifications

Requirements:

  • Physical Therapist Licensure in good standing in Oklahoma
  • 3 Years Experience in outpatient orthopedics with prior management experience preferred but will train the right candidate.
  • Strong Manual Therapy and Clinical Reasoning Skills.
  • Desire to be a part of a Team that emphasizes a service-based culture of excellence and life-long learning.
  • Truly enjoys the work of helping others, in an environment that is fun and rewarding.

Education:

  • Graduate of Accredited Physical Therapy Program, licensed or eligible for licensure in State of Oklahoma.
